Website Project Manager & Graphic Designer
OP Digital Solutions | Full-time | Remote (Philippines) | Reports to the Australian Directors
About Us
OP Digital Solutions (trading as On Point Digital Solutions) is a Melbourne based digital marketing agency serving clients across Australia. We run an Australian strategy team paired with a talented Philippines based execution team, and we're proud of the work we do across web development, SEO, paid social, content, and hosting.
We're growing, and we need someone who can sit right in the middle of our design and development world and keep everything moving.
The Role
This is primarily a Website Project Manager position with a graphic design component. You'll be the connective tissue between our design team, our development team, and our clients, making sure website builds and hosting accounts run smoothly, on time, and without anything falling through the cracks.
You won't just be ticking boxes on a project board. You'll be the person clients trust, the person developers rely on for clear briefs, and the person our directors know can be handed a project and walked away from with total confidence.
What you'll be doing
Managing new website build projects end to end, from kickoff through to launch
Overseeing ongoing hosting clients, handling requests, updates, and troubleshooting coordination
Acting as the primary link between our design and development teams, translating client needs into clear, actionable briefs
Building and maintaining genuine relationships with our Australian based clients, including running video meetings when required
Keeping projects on schedule, flagging risks early, and solving problems before they become fires
Contributing design work where needed, particularly for smaller website and graphic tasks
Using tools like BugHerd for QA and feedback, and Loom for async updates and walkthroughs
What You'll Need
Fluent English, written and spoken. You'll be meeting with Australian clients directly, so this isn't negotiable
Solid working knowledge of WordPress, including page builders and everyday site management
Familiarity with Shopify, enough to manage builds and liaise confidently with developers
Proven experience in project management, ideally in a web, digital, or creative agency setting
A genuine knack for relationship building. You need to be the kind of person clients actually enjoy dealing with
Strong organisational skills and the ability to juggle multiple projects without losing your head
A design eye. You don't need to be a senior designer, but you should be comfortable in tools like Figma, Canva, or Adobe
Bonus points for
Experience with BugHerd, Loom, or similar QA and communication tools
Background in a digital marketing agency environment
Exposure to SEO, hosting, or basic web troubleshooting
